PVi*_*Vic 3 python visual-studio-code
每次我尝试将我的 python 代码执行到 Python 交互式窗口时,我都会收到以下错误...
Executing code failed : Error: Activating Python 3.7.3 64-bit ('base': conda) to run Jupyter failed with Error:
Command failed: "H:/My Documents/Continuum/anaconda3/Scripts/activate" && conda activate base &&
echo 'e8b39361-0157-4923-80e1-22d70d46dee6' && python
c:/Users/paul.victor/.vscode/extensions/ms-python.python-2019.11.50794/pythonFiles/printEnvVariables.py python:
can't open file 'H:\My': [Errno 2] No such file or directory .
Run Code Online (Sandbox Code Playgroud)
我有一种感觉,我应该尝试将安装在 C 驱动器中的 vscode/python 扩展重新映射到我的 anaconda 的保存位置,即 H 驱动器,但我不确定如何在 vs 代码中执行此操作设置。任何帮助将不胜感激。
跟进原件
user8408080 是正确的,删除空间确实有帮助。我还将anaconda环境的路径修改为我的公司驱动器命名法,
而不是 H:它使用了类似 \\company\user...
现在我修复了它踢出另一个错误,说即使路径正确,系统也找不到指定的路径。
Executing code failed : Error: Activating Python 3.7.3 64-bit ('base': conda) to run
Jupyter failed with Error: Command failed:\\apachecorp.com\files\SanAntonio\Home\Paul.Victor\Documents\Continuum\anaconda3\Scripts\activate base &&
echo 'e8b39361-0157-4923-80e1-22d70d46dee6' &&
python c:/Users/paul.victor/.vscode/extensions/ms-python.python-2019.11.50794/pythonFiles/printEnvVariables.py The system cannot find the path specified. .
Run Code Online (Sandbox Code Playgroud)
看起来你的AnacondainPATH和Python PathinVSCode指向不同的地方。
首先,根据安装位置检查 Anaconda 映射到PATH的系统变量。
1-单击开始菜单Windows徽标,键入“路径”单击“编辑系统环境标签”
2- 在PATH用户变量下,如果VSCode安装正确,您将看到bin文件的位置。PATH如果变量不存在,则添加到变量中。我的看起来像C:\Users\hSin\AppData\Local\Programs\Microsoft VS Code\bin
3 - 在PATH系统变量下,如果Anaconda安装正确,您将看到相关的路径。有多个文件/目录应该是这里的一部分。在添加之前验证是否存在,因为其中一些特定于 Anaconda 的安装时间和您选择的设置。
C:\ProgramData\Anaconda3; C:\ProgramData\Anaconda3\Library\mingw-w64; C:\ProgramData\Anaconda3\Library\usr\bin; C:\ProgramData\Anaconda3\Library\bin;C:\ProgramData\Anaconda3\Scripts
4 -Path确认 Anaconda 的所有设置后,python无论目录终端是否在,您都应该能够从终端调用。如果没有,则您VSCode没有映射正确的解释器。转到VSCode -> File -> Preferences -> Settings然后搜索如下以找到Python:Python Path设置。它应该映射到您的Anaconda. 标准是C:\ProgramData\Anaconda3
5 - 如果仍然无法正常工作,则您的安装出现故障,需要重新安装这两个应用程序。Anaconda首先安装,确保选中要添加到的框PATH,这在基本安装中不是默认选中的。然后安装VSCode,并设置为默认文本编辑器。该Anaconda扩展包也将作为建议,将两个软件绑在一起无缝如果蟒蛇后安装。
| 归档时间: |
|
| 查看次数: |
6912 次 |
| 最近记录: |